Hartwick College Declared Otsego Now ‘Partner Of Year’

Hartwick College Declared Otsego Now ‘Partner Of Year’ COOPERSTOWN – Hartwick College is Otsego Now’s “Partner of the Year,” Bob Hanft, past chairman of the organization, announced at the county IDA’s annual meeting this morning in the Cooperstown Distillery. Hanft cited two projects in particular that led to the designation: • One, the college’s plan to renovate dorms and building 72 town homes, an effort that involved $39 million in IDA bonding.  President Margaret Drugovich, who was present, has said the project…

Hartwick’s Drugovich To Serve Through ’24

Hartwick’s Drugovich To Serve Through ’24 She Inspires, Leads, Chairman Says In Announcing Extension By JIM KEVLIN • for www.AllOTSEGO.com ONEONTA – Hartwick College trustees announced today they offered President Margaret L. Drugovich an eight-year extension of her contract and she has accepted. Her third contract since her arrival on Oyaron Hill in 2008, it begins June 1 and continues until June 30, 2024. “The board is confident that Dr. Drugovich will continue to inspire and to lead this community of…

After Faculty Vote, Trustees Support President Drugovich

Hartwick Trustees Support Drugovich 37% Of Faculty Vote ‘No Confidence’ ONEONTA – The Hartwick College Board of Trustees a few minutes ago declared it has “complete confidence” in President Margaret Drugovich after 41 of 75 faculty members present at a meeting earlier in the day supported a “vote of no confidence.” “The faculty’s vote is unwarranted and serves only to harm the college,” said Francis Landrey, the trustees’ chairman.  “Put quite simply, President Drugovich’s leadership over the more than seven…
